How much $$$ did it cost to do that all together? That looks really cool.

Heres the price list off the top of my head:

Extra set of Lexus GS300 2003 housings. $200 + 25ship on ebay (optional but I got because I didnt want to cut into original stock housings)

Entire headlight set from 2004 BMW M3 included TWO of bi-xenon projectors, m3 headlight housings, ignitors, ballasts, all wiring harnesses. $300+25ship on ebay

Screws, bolts, silicon sealant, epoxy, and other bits about $30

Total spent on project so far is around $580.

Thanks flufferious, at least one other person with a GS has some interest in my retrofit :lol:

Some of you may say that the stock HID option was $500 and much less work and has auto leveling. All good points, but the stock HID is not bi-xenon and has a fuzzy cutoff line compared to projectors. :D
